Phillip – Founder, Certified Dog Trainer & Husky Dad Extraordinaire
Before he was leading pups on the path to good behavior, Phillip was walking a very different kind of beat—as a dedicated police officer. Now retired from the force, he’s traded in his badge for a treat pouch (though he still has that “don’t test me” energy when it comes to leash manners).
Phillip is a certified dog trainer, the proud dog dad to two beautiful Huskies—Athena and Apollo—and the founder of P.A.R. Pups. After years of working in public service and training through PetSmart, he shifted gears when his granddaughter was born, choosing to stay closer to home. But let’s be honest—he couldn’t stay away from the pups for long.
Driven by purpose and a soft spot for dogs who just need a little direction, Phillip built P.A.R. Pups to bring structure, heart, and a little humor into everyday dog training. He believes the best kind of discipline comes with kindness, clarity, and the occasional squeaky toy.
